Many of you might be using the RSS feed to look at what happens at Cool Blogs. Unfortunately not all web-pages have an RSS feed available (like the page where we moderate incoming comments into Cool Blogs :-)).

Firefox has a great add-on called Update Scanner that can scan web-pages to see if they have been changed and will notify you as soon as a change has occurred. Using it for some time now and don't want to live without it anymore.
